London Elixir: “IDGAFunk” – a track that swaggers and swings!

Influenced by Bruno Mars, Calvin Harris, Chance The Rapper, and her all-time favorite producer, Timbaland, London Elixir is a music producer from Columbus, Ohio currently residing in Atlanta, GA. “IDGAFunk” is the first single from London Elixir’s upcoming EP, “Listen To M3”. The song features 3 artists: Trey Francis, Shaun Rose, and Souf Papa, as well as 2 musicians: Matt Henderson (Keys) and Benjamin Ryan Williams (Bass). The track plays like an uber cool groove, an ambitious and eclectic mix of funk, soul, disco and old school R&B all filtered through London Elixir’s slick, modern production.
